githubにはcicdはないの?

GitHub自体はCI/CD機能を提供していませんが、GitHub Actionsというサービスを使用してCI/CDパイプラインを構築することができます。GitHub Actionsは、GitHubリポジトリ内でイベントに基づいて自動化されたタスクを実行するための機能です。

GitHub Actionsを使用すると、GitHubリポジトリ内で定義されたワークフローを実行し、ビルド、テスト、デプロイメントなどのタスクを実行することができます。ワークフローはYAML形式で定義され、イベント(プッシュ、プルリクエスト、タグの作成など)に対して実行されるアクションのリストを指定します。

GitHub Actionsを使用すると、GitHub上でソースコードのホスティング、バージョン管理、CI/CDを一括して行うことができます。これにより、ソフトウェア開発プロセスを効率化し、リポジトリ内での作業を簡素化できます。

したがって、GitHubを使用してCI/CDパイプラインを構築する際には、GitHub Actionsを活用することが一般的です。

未分類

Posted by ぼっち